St. F-X support workers to vote on 3rd tentative deal

Members of the Canadian Auto Workers union will vote today on a proposed collective agreement at St. F-X University in Antigonish.

The 115 workers represented by the union have been without a contract since October.

Two previous agreements reached earlier this year were rejected by members.

C-A-W representative Carla Bryden says the agreement was reached yesterday afternoon following conciliation talks.
